Let's growA Poem by Christopher Ross Livingstone
Let's grow by Christopher Ross Livingstone
The year that made us stop Taught us we were always moving Never slowing and always doing And forever going Caught up in cycles of the 24/7 culture Existing in expectations, As consumers consuming We've all been taught not to stop But to be on the go All that going Keeping busy Without a thought in thinking Avoiding expressions in expressing Always sensing but always going But never checking Just to check in No wonder at times We've felt like s**t The year that made us stop Gave to us time to check in Clocks striking still upon the hour And the raising of an awareness Sensing every season Being present in a daily motion Allowing the motion of emotions Just be Without supressing them in the expectations in a 24/7 culture No wonder we were never growing Let's get up and go Pay those bills And work for less that you're worth Because the systems says so Work till you drop You can rest when you die And you miss the simple things in life I say it's time to stop Stop going On the constant go But it's your time to grow
